According to the National Park Service and city officials, the fireworks show is scheduled to start around 9:10 p.m. on July 4, with a rain date set for July 5 in case of inclement weather. The display will be visible from multiple points on the National Mall, with designated viewing areas and security measures in place.
Officials have confirmed that the event will proceed without major changes, although they are finalizing details regarding crowd control, traffic management, and safety protocols. The fireworks will be launched from the National Mall near the Lincoln Memorial, with an expected duration of approximately 20 minutes.

Key Questions
What time do the fireworks start on July 4?
The fireworks are scheduled to begin around 9:10 p.m. on July 4, with a rain date set for July 5 if needed.
Where will the fireworks be launched from?
The fireworks will be launched from the National Mall near the Lincoln Memorial, with viewing areas along the Mall and surrounding areas.
